kf proxy-route

Nome

kf proxy-route: iniciar um proxy reverso local para uma rota.

Sinopse

kf proxy-route ROUTE [flags]

Descrição

O proxy da rota cria um proxy HTTP reverso para o gateway do cluster em uma porta local aberta no dispositivo de loopback do sistema operacional.

O proxy grava novamente todas as solicitações HTTP, alterando o cabeçalho HTTP Host para corresponder à rota. Se vários aplicativos forem direcionados para a mesma rota, o tráfego enviado pelo proxy seguirá as regras de roteamento em relação ao peso. Se nenhum aplicativo for direcionado para a rota, o tráfego enviado pelo proxy retornará um código de status HTTP 404.

A rota de proxy NÃO estabelece uma conexão direta com nenhum recurso do Kubernetes.

Para que o proxy funcione:

  • O gateway do cluster PRECISA estar acessível pela máquina local.
  • A rota PRECISA ter um URL público.

Exemplos

kf proxy-route myhost.example.com

Flags

--gateway=string

Endereço IP do gateway HTTP para encaminhar solicitações.

-h, --help

ajuda para proxy-route

--port=int

Porta local para detecção. (8080 padrão)

Flags herdadas

Estas flags são herdadas dos comandos pai.

--as=string

Nome de usuário a ser representado para a operação.

--as-group=strings

Grupo a ser representado para a operação. Inclua essa flag várias vezes para especificar diversos grupos.

--config=string

O caminho para o arquivo de configuração do Kf a ser usado para solicitações da CLI.

--kubeconfig=string

O caminho do arquivo kubeconfig a ser usado nas solicitações da CLI.

--log-http

Registra as solicitações HTTP no erro padrão.

--space=string

Espaço para executar o comando. Substitui o Space de destino atual.